I don’t know if any of you were able to read the book , Julie and Julia: My Year of Cooking Dangerously (Amazon book)
it was excellent! I then had the opportunity to watch the movie Julie & Julia [Blu-ray] (Amazon DVD) it was great as well, although I preferred the book. The book hit me more so than the movie not just because it was about a blog, but more because the persistence, the melt downs, the frustrations and most of all the commitment to her readers.
Bottom line- I got inspired- In the book, Julie gets up every morning at 5:30 am to write about her cooking experience, she comes home every nite and cooks, she shops for specific foods that you can’t get at the neighborhood grocery store, all while holding down a job. But her persistence and determination despite all of that got her a book and a movie and her dream job of becoming a writer.
Isn’t this the American Dream? How many times have we had a great idea and haven’t done anything about it? How many times have we had a great idea only to give it up in it’s infancy? How many times have we said, I don’t have time? Julie had a great idea to start a blog- and at the time, no one knew what a blog was (and many still don’t) started an expensive endeavor (all that food and butter) gave it one year and through fits and starts completed a project to great success.
Moral of the story- Hang in there, success will come to you if you are persistent and have an end goal.
For those who are not into reading traditional motivational books, I highly recommend this easy and fun read.
